    I actually think it’s hyper-competitive bullshit.

    For simple, stupid men especially, they see everything as a status contest, and for that worldview to work there must be clear ways to measure who is doing better than someone else, so they know where to rank with others.

    But that system breaks down if you don’t value the same things they do the same WAY they do. This is also why these same people have the same visceral aversion to things like small cars, simple foods, etc, etc. “I can’t make you feel like I’m better than you with my truck if you don’t want a truck. There’s something wrong with you.”

    This also explains why they look up to and lick the boots of people higher on the social ladder by their strict measure of what that means. It also explains why they view partners as prizes and not people.

    And anyone who steps outside their ranking system is an anomaly that might, God forbid, make them have to reexamine some aspect of their value system, and that won’t fly.
